Apple is set to release iOS 26 this September and for iPhone users who love customizing their devices the update brings a long awaited breakthrough: full support for custom ringtones. This marks a major shift in how iPhone users can personalize the sound of their devices and it is generating excitement across the music and tech communities.
For years iPhone owners have faced limitations when trying to add unique ringtones to their devices. Until now, iPhone owners were boxed in to Apple platforms requiring them to sync their phones or utilize the Garage Band app.
With iOS 26 Apple is finally making it easier to download set and manage custom ringtones directly from third party platforms. This change not only simplifies the process but also opens the door for a much wider selection of high quality tones in MP3 format as opposed to M4R.
